Vehicle Description Ford F-350 Super Duty Lariat 7.3 Diesel Monster Lifted Truck. This truck has almost spent more time being customized than it has being driven since production. Starting with the legendary 7.3 Power Stroke turbo diesel engine, which has been extremely well serviced and was just outfitted with new batteries, upgraded oversized turbo, and upgraded exhaust. Moving to the manual transmission, it features a heavy-duty upgraded clutch, and the rear differential has also been upgraded and fully rebuilt, complete with a chrome differential cover. The Stars and Stripes graphics are decals and can easily be removed, but we absolutely love the patriotic theme of this truck. It sits on tractor-trailer-style 24.5 heavy-duty tires and wheels with adapters that are like new, approximately 44 inches tall, combined with just over 12 inches of suspension lift featuring painted and powder-coated components throughout. King extreme-size remote reservoir shocks are doubled up front and rear with custom powder-coated mounts, along with custom-cut Power Stroke traction bars. Additional upgrades include power retractable steps, a triple-double roll bar system with exhaust stacks giving it the look of a quad-bar setup, diamond-plate side rails, tubular bed rails, stainless fender trim, and Lamborghini-style front doors that open upward to expose the custom two-tone tan and red leather interior. Inside, you’ll find a full rolling speaker system with console-mounted amps, subs, tweeters, and a sunroof. The rear doors open suicide style with custom-fabricated mounts. The exterior also features an LED light bar, 2005 front-end conversion with upgraded bumper and grille, Lund roof visor, V-drop rear bumper, onboard air compressor, and air horn system. There is truly an overwhelming amount of custom touches on this truck, and that’s just scratching the surface. This truck has had well over $100,000 invested into it through various custom shops over the years, not to mention the value of a reasonably low-mile manual-shift 7.3 Power Stroke in general.
